Clinicians use psychiatric assessment instruments to identify symptoms and determine the underlying causes of mental disorders. They usually consist of questionnaires and interviews that evaluate the severity, presence, frequency and duration of a broad variety of symptoms. However they are usually based on a particular classification system and are limited to the most pronounced symptoms of an illness. This can result in inconsistent results regarding diagnosis and hamper research into the causes of psychiatric illnesses.

The most commonly used forms of treatment for mental illnesses are psychotherapy and psychiatric medications. These treatments can be utilized alone or in combination. Psychotherapy, also referred to as talk therapy, assists people who have a variety of disorders, including anxiety and depression. The treatments can be individual, meaning that the person is the only person in the room with a therapist or they can be group therapy. Group therapy is an intimate group of patients who meet regularly to discuss their concerns. It can be beneficial to learn that other patients have the same problems and to hear their stories.
Other types of therapy include interpersonal psychotherapy, family psychotherapy, cognitive behavioral therapy and various other forms. CBT and IPT help people change their behavior patterns, thinking patterns, and relationships. They also help people learn how to manage stress and improve their coping skills. Family therapy is an excellent method to support family members resolve conflicts and build a healthy relationship.
Some people are suffering from severe mental disorders that they require care in a residential treatment facility or hospital. This type of treatment is usually brief and designed to help stabilize the patient. This may be a viable option for those who are suicidal, or in danger of harming theirself.

Multiple studies have shown internet-based interventions are cost-effective for mental disorders (Baumann, Donker, and Ophuis, 2017). However these studies have mostly limited their economic analyses to a societal perspective and failed to distinguish between system-level and patient-side costs. This gap in knowledge limits the ability of policymakers to be informed about the cost-effectiveness of digital interventions in mental health.
